The Power of Nanobubbles in Agricultural Oxygenation
In the realm of agricultural advancement, a revolutionary technology is emerging that holds immense promise: nanobubbles. These minuscule spheres, typically ranging in size from 1 to 100 nanometers, possess unique characteristics that can substantially enhance oxygenation in soil and water. By increasing dissolved oxygen levels, nanobubbles stimulate root growth, improve nutrient absorption, and alleviate the effects of stress on plants. This paradigm shift in agricultural oxygenation has the potential to redefine farming practices, leading to greater crop yields, improved soil health, and a more sustainable food system.

Nanobubble Applications in Water Purification and Irrigation
Nanobubbles offer a innovative approach to water remediation, with impressive potential in both industrial and agricultural sectors. These tiny, stable bubbles of gas dissolved in water exhibit enhanced interfacial properties, leading to increased mass mobility. In water purification, nanobubbles can effectively remove impurities, including heavy metals, organic compounds, and bacteria. This makes them a promising solution for treating contaminated supplies. For irrigation purposes, nanobubble technology can enhance water use efficiency by increasing nutrient availability in soil. Furthermore, they can stimulate plant growth and minimize the need for chemical inputs, contributing to sustainable agricultural practices.
